Soak up the beauty of Sydney from a unique perspective as you paddle along the beautiful waters in a top of the line single or double kayak!

This is the ultimate water sports experience to either share with a friend or do on your own. With up to 3 hours kayak hire, you have plenty of time to explore at your own pace. Take things slow and soak up the sights, or get in a bit of fitness - the choice is yours!

No experience is needed and all safety briefings and equipment are provided on the day by the passionate, expert team at Sydney Harbour Kayaks.

Cruise along the shore and take a few photos, or venture off to explore some of the more hidden nooks and crannies around Sydney's middle Harbour.

Single Kayak $70.00
Double Kayak $120.00 (For up to 2 persons)

What's included

  • Instruction on safety and equipment use
  • All paddling equipment supplied

Duration

  • Allow approximately 3 hours for the whole experience

Location

  • 81 Parriwi Road - Smiths Boat Shed, The Spit Bridge, Mosman 2088

Qualmark

When you see the Qualmark logo, your activity of choice is endorsed by New Zealand Tourism's official quality assurance organisation and backed by leaders in the industry. It's your trusted guide to iconic activities and experiences that are awarded for their exceptionally high level of quality, safety and sustainability.

Qualmark Gold

This award recognises the best sustainable tourism businesses in New Zealand. It denotes exceptional customer experiences at the heart of everything the company does. This business is leading the way in making the New Zealand tourism industry a world class sustainable visitor destination.

Qualmark Silver

This award is evidence of a sophisticated tourism business that consistently exceeds visitor expectations. Their proactive leadership and management ensure the business's focus on continuously improving their economic, social and environmental performance to create genuine, constantly evolving and sustainable tourism experiences.

Qualmark Bronze

The Qualmark Bronze award recognizes a business that operates with a high level of professionalism, is mindful of its environmental impact, and is dedicated to putting customers first.
